Vehicle Personalimati Memory Seat and Mirrors To save your seat and mirror positions into memory, use the following procedure: 1. First identify the DRIVER # on the Driver Information Center (DIC) by pressing the MEMORY button 1 or 2 or by pressing the unlock button on the remote keyless entry transmitter. See Driver Information Center (DIC) on page 3-47. 2. Adjust the driver's seat and lumbar position to a safe and comfortable driving position. Adjust both outside mirrors to suit you. See Outside Power Mirror on page 2-38. 3. Press and hold the MEMORY button (1 or 2) corresponding with your DRIVER # displayed on the DIC for longer than three seconds. You will hear two beeps confirming that the seat and mirror positions have been entered into memory. . If your vehiclehas this feature, thecontrols are located on the driver's door panel, and are to program and used recall memory settings for driver's seating, outside the mirror positionsand climate controls. SeeClimate Control System on page 3-23for more information. To set the seat and mirror positionsfor a second driver, follow the previous steps, but start by pressing the unlock button on the transmitter that displays the other DRIVER # on the DIG. B~ Sure to use the MEMORY bljtton which corresponds to the DRIVER # identified by the second transmitter. 2-49
